Republican Nebraska Rep. Mike Flood vigorously defended President Donald Trump’s One Big Beautiful Bill Act and its reforms to Medicaid while facing a hostile crowd at a Monday night town hall.

Flood, one of few lawmakers planning to hold in-person town halls during the August district work period, encountered near-constant heckling — including shouts of “Tax the Rich” and “Free Palestine” — during the hour-long event in Lincoln, Nebraska. Despite the raucous crowd attempting to drown out Flood’s remarks, the Nebraska Republican sought to combat “misinformation” about the president’s signature law against scathing criticism from attendees whose far-left stances appeared to be out of step with the median voter. “More than anything, I truly believe this bill protects Medicaid for the future,” Flood said during the town hall event, inviting a round of boos. “We protected Medicaid.”

A majority of Americans approved of new Medicaid work requirements within the president’s “big, beautiful” law — including  47% of Democrats — according to a March poll conducted by the nonpartisan health policy research firm KFF. However, many in the audience grilled the Nebraska Republican for supporting the provision.

“One of those changes [to Medicaid] is that if you are able to work, and you are able-bodied, you have to work,” Flood said during the town hall regarding the imposition of new Medicaid work requirements for able-bodied adults and parents with children ages 14 and older, inviting a torrent of angry jeers from the crowd.

“If you choose not to work, you do not get free health care. You do not get free healthcare,” Flood added, prompting more boos.

“So here’s a question: Do you think that people who are 28 years old that can work and refuse to work should get free health care?” Flood asked? The crowd proceeded to erupt in approval.

“I don’t think the majority of Nebraskans agree with you,” Flood said in response.

Flood’s decision to go to the mat for the president’s sweeping law comes as House Republicans’ campaign arm is urging GOP lawmakers to defend the legislation’s reforms to Medicaid amid Democrats’ blistering attacks, which has often veered into hyperbole.

“Democrats are fearmongering about Republican efforts to strengthen Medicaid, but we can’t let them control the narrative,” a memo from the National Republican Congressional Committee (NRCC), House Republicans’ campaign arm, published on July 28 states.

Despite Flood trouncing his Democratic opponent by 20 percentage points last November and the state’s Republican leanings, the GOP lawmaker encountered mostly overtly hostile questions during the town hall event. The Nebraska Democratic Party encouraged Democratic voters to show up to the town hall event and hinted that they should disrupt Flood’s remarks.

“Voters of #NE01, you know what to do!” the state Democratic Party wrote in a post to the social media platform X on Monday afternoon.

The mostly left-wing audience heckled Flood when he discussed how the tax provisions in the president’s signature bill, including no taxes on tip, a raise in the child tax credit, and a new deduction for seniors, would benefit a wide array of his constituents. They also hurled shouts when the Nebraska Republican defended restricting illegal immigrants’ access to Medicaid, condemned open-border policies and argued that elite universities’ antisemitism problem should not go unpunished.

A particularly charged moment arose when a woman who described her question as “fiscal” asked Flood point-blank “how much does it cost for fascism?” She cited the construction of immigration detention facilities such as Alligator Alcatraz and railed against the Trump administration providing extensive resources for Immigration and Customs Enforcement to execute the president’s deportation policies. Another attendee likened the facility to “Alligator Auschwitz” in a comparison of the president’s immigration enforcement policies to the Holocaust.

“How much do the taxpayers have to pay for a fascist country?” the woman shouted at Flood without blinking, eliciting a standing ovation from the audience.

The crowd proceeded to get more vicious as Flood defended enforcing the country’s immigration laws. The woman unleashed a guttural scream when the Nebraska Republican argued that open border policies had enabled the flow of fentanyl and human trafficking into the United States from across the southern border.

“Americans voted for a border that is secure [in November],” Flood said while the crowd continued to rage. “And I support the president enforcing our immigration laws, which, by the way, were written by Congress.”

Flood was asked again about allegedly enabling fascism through his support of the president from an attendee who characterized the Trump administration as a “fascist machine.”

“Fascists don’t hold town halls with open question-and-answer series,” Flood said in response while continuing to take questions from the belligerent crowd.

“It’s a shame that billionaire-funded Democrat activists are drowning out real constituents at town halls,” NRCC spokesperson Mike Marinella said in a statement to the Daily Caller News Foundation. “The fact is, most Nebraskans agree with Congressman Flood, not the mob.”
